Zacks Research Estimates Leggett & Platt FY2026 Earnings

Leggett & Platt, Incorporated (NYSE:LEGFree Report) – Equities research analysts at Zacks Research raised their FY2026 earnings per share (EPS) estimates for Leggett & Platt in a research note issued to investors on Thursday, October 9th. Zacks Research analyst Team now anticipates that the company will post earnings of $1.06 per share for the year, up from their prior forecast of $1.05. Zacks Research has a “Hold” rating on the stock. The consensus estimate for Leggett & Platt’s current full-year earnings is $1.14 per share. Zacks Research also issued estimates for Leggett & Platt’s Q1 2027 earnings at $0.27 EPS and FY2027 earnings at $1.15 EPS.

Leggett & Platt (NYSE:LEGG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Thursday, July 31st. The company reported $0.30 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.29 by $0.01. The firm had revenue of $1.06 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$1.06 billion. Leggett & Platt had a return on equity of 19.42% and a net margin of 3.36%.Leggett & Platt’s revenue was down 6.3%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the previous year, the company earned $0.29 earnings per share. Leggett & Platt has set its FY 2025 guidance at 1.000-1.200 EPS.

Leggett & Platt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Leggett & Platt, Inc engages in the manufacture and distribution of furniture and engineered components and products among homes, offices, automobiles, and commercial aircraft. It operates through the following segments: Bedding Products, Specialized Products, and Furniture, Flooring & Textile Products.
